U.K. biotech company wins competition for corporate office in Fairfax County BioAccelerator

Fairfax information security company wins space in U.K. incubator

Fairfax County, Virginia, January 12, 2004—A British biotechnology company that makes products for monitoring the human immune system has won the U.K.-to-U.S. side of the “Touchdown” Transatlantic Business Plan Competition and will take corporate office space in the Fairfax County BioAccelerator. At the same time, a Fairfax County-based information security infrastructure consultancy and services firm won the U.S.-to-U.K. side of the competition and will take space in a university-affiliated incubator near London.

The Fairfax County Economic Development Authority (FCEDA) and UK Trade & Investment (UKTI), the economic development arm of the British Government, organized the competition, which is now in its third year. It attracted seven U.K. biotechnology companies looking to expand to the U.S. and eight companies from Fairfax County eyeing the U.K. and European markets.

ProImmune Ltd, from Oxford in Great Britain will take a place in the Fairfax County BioAccelerator this year and receive customized business development services to help it expand in the U.S. market. The package is valued around $60,000.

4FrontSecurity from Reston, Virginia, will take office space at the Royal Holloway Enterprise Centre, part of the Surrey Enterprise Hub at Royal Holloway College, and receive business development services and administrative support.

Sir Stephen Brown, Chief Executive UK Trade & Investment will award prizes to ProImmune and 4Front Security at a January 28 event at HSBC’s London headquarters.

Gerald L. Gordon, Ph.D., president and CEO of the FCEDA, said, “We are delighted to help these companies expand into new markets sooner through this competition. ProImmune will find a great network of companies, federal agencies and organizations in Fairfax County to help it expand, and 4Front Security is well-positioned to market its products to the private sector in Britain and the U.K. government.”

Dr. Nikolai Schwabe, CEO of ProImmune, said, "We are naturally very pleased at the opportunity, since we will be able to establish a physical presence in the U.S. sooner than we expected. Entering the U.S. market will more than double the potential revenue for ProImmune, and this move heralds an exciting new growth phase for us."

4Front Security CEO and Co-Founder Chris Parker, originally from the U.K., said, “We are delighted to move into the U.K. and European markets. The U.K. and Europe present many opportunities to sell our enterprise information security solutions. The combination of our international expertise and the business development assistance we will receive working with the Information Security Group at Royal Holloway will enable us to accelerate our growth.”

Fairfax County, the technology gateway to the US east coast, is home of more than 4,800 technology companies, including 36 U.K. firms that have chosen it as their North American base.

Joining with FCEDA and UK Trade & Investment this year as competition organizers were the UK Science Park Association, UK Business Incubation, BritishAmerican Business Inc., British Trade International, and the Bio Industries Association. “Touchdown” sponsors in the UK are FCEDA, Cyril Leonard, HSBC, Penningtons, PricewaterhouseCoopers, Taylor Wessing, Virgin Atlantic Airways and the South East England Development Agency.

Background information:

ProImmune Ltd (www.proimmune.com) is a private biotechnology company headquartered in Oxford that specialises in providing quality research reagents for monitoring the condition of the immune system. Proimmune has a wide range of customers from leading pharmaceutical, biotechnology, clinical and academic sectors throughout the world. The company, founded in November 1999 has been profitable since its inception , based on product salews. In addition ProImmune has secured R&D funding from several DTI Smart, EUREKA and EU Framework VI project grants. ProImmune has applied for several patents covering its core technology. The company has recently opened offices in Paris, France.
